Linux,如同一片广阔的海洋,蕴藏着源源不断的机遇和挑战。对于初学者而言,迈入Linux的世界,既是一个学习新技能的过程,也是一次自我探索的旅程。无论是从事软件开发、系统管理,还是单纯的个人兴趣探索,掌握Linux的基本知识和技能将为你打开一扇通往科技新领域的窗。

Linux操作系统在近年来持续增长,其市场份额在服务器、云计算及嵌入式设备中不断上升。随着企业越来越依赖开源工具,学习如何使用和配置Linux变得尤为重要。许多公司寻求那些能够灵活应对技术挑战的IT人才,掌握Linux不仅能提升个人竞争力,也为职业发展增添了砝码。
对于初学者来说,入门Linux系统的第一步是获取一份合适的发行版。目前,常见的Linux发行版包括Ubuntu、Fedora、Debian和CentOS等。其中,Ubuntu因其用户友好的界面和丰富的社区支持,成为了非常受欢迎的选择。下载并安装Ubuntu,可以为新手提供一个相对容易的学习环境。安装过程中,引导程序会帮助用户完成分区、网络配置和软件安装等步骤,使得安装过程尽量简单。
环境配置是熟悉Linux的另一个重要方面。成功安装后,用户可以通过命令行界面(Terminal)开始与系统互动。了解常用命令如`ls`(列出目录),`cd`(改变目录),`mv`(移动文件),`cp`(复制文件)等,将帮助用户迅速上手。在必要时,查阅官方文档或参考社区提供的资料,会使学习过程更加高效。
对于DIY装机爱好者而言,借助Linux平台进行系统优化和个性化配置尤为有趣。了解硬件与软件的匹配规律以及如何在Linux中安装适当的驱动程序,可以使电脑性能得到充分发挥。使用命令`top`和`htop`监控系统资源的使用情况,有助于及时发现瓶颈,从而进行优化。例如,添加Swap空间可以提高系统对内存的使用效率,而合理配置文件系统能提升读写速度。
市场趋势显示,随着企业数字化进程加快,Linux在云服务和边缘计算领域的应用将越来越广泛。通过学习Docker和Kubernetes等容器技术,可以更好地融入这一领域,掌握高效管理和部署应用的技能,提升自身的附加值。
实践中,大家还需要时常关注Linux社区带来的新动态。参与开源项目、参加线上线下的交流活动,都将拓宽视野,使自己在这片技术海洋中游刃有余。不断学习、动手实践,无疑是成为Linux高手的不二法门。
常见问题解答
1. Linux初学者从哪里开始学习?
建议从官方文档、在线课程以及论坛开始,以获得全面的知识基础。
2. 哪个Linux发行版适合新手使用?
Ubuntu是最为推荐的发行版,因其友好的用户界面和广泛的社区支持。
3. 如何在Linux上安装软件?
可以使用包管理器命令,如`apt-get`(Ubuntu/Debian)或`yum`(CentOS)来安装软件。
4. 学习Linux需要多长时间?
学习时间因人而异,基础知识可在几周内掌握,而深入理解和应用则需要数月甚至更久。
5. 如何优化Linux系统性能?
定期监控系统资源,清理不必要的进程和软件,提高磁盘和内存的使用效率。
